  • HP OfficeJet Pro 6835: ePrint to remote location

    I just bought a printer: HP OfficeJet Pro 6835.

    I use an iMac with OSX Yosemite (Version 10.10.2).

    I also installed the HP ePrint app on my iPhone, which is running iOS 8.3

    In order to print from a remote location (i.e.: at a distance well my network), what I have to enter the e-mail address of my printer? Exactly what steps i take to print remotely? Can I email the point to the e-mail address of my printer?

    Hello

    No, please send what you want to print (types of supported files) as attachments with your email.

    Update: for example, I want to print on my printer at home in Melbourne, Australia and I stay in a hotel in Los Angeles. I have to open my email account (for this example, I use Yahoo), I have to compose a new email and then

    b type in my e-mail printer address in of: field.

    (b) subject type - we need subject otherwise ePrint might be thinking it is spam.

    (c) attach my document, I want to print to this email.

    d click send

  • HP Officejet Pro 6835: The computer won't send jobs to the printer

    My HP OfficeJet Pro 6835 is on and it says it is connected to my wireless network, but nothing will be printed on it.  I ran the HP Print doctor and he says that he has no problem.  I rebooted the computer and the printer and also deleted and redownloaded the drivers and the software of HP.  The HP Print doctor can get her pinter to print an internal test page, but no program will send a document to the printer (for example, word, excel, adobe).

    Hello

    Lets try an other ways so that you should at least be able to print.

    (if the printer is connected with USB)

    Click START > device and printer > add a printer > add a local printer >

    Select "Use existing Port" then Virtual USB from the drop-down menu, click on NEXT, in the production list, select HP / Hewlett-packard and in the right pane, select Deskjet 6980 and finish the wizard

    OR

    (if the printer is networked)

    Click START > device and printer > add a printer > add a local printer > choose "Create a new Port" > type in the printer IP address click NEXT, in the manufacture of the list, select HP / Hewlett-packard and in the right pane, select Deskjet 6980 and finish the wizard

    Now try printing from lotus and hopefully it should work.

  • HP 8630 OfficeJet Pro print double-sided on legal size paper

    I just bought a HP OfficeJet Pro 8630 can I print successfully on each Board standard size paper and print on legal paper (from each drawer).  I can print one side, but the driver seems not to allow the duplex legal communication.

    I tried in all stores (I have read on the set 2 only for plain paper, but as I understand it, which applies only to the brilliant vs plain and not of different paper sizes).  In any case, I put my legal paper in Tray 1 and set tray on shift, and the default for tray 2, which seems that it will be a good idea in the future, when we use envelopes, etc.

    But...  The problem that I'm having it is when I go to the printer properties dialog box, if I use duplex printing either on the long edge or short, the legal (and most other choices for paper sizes) have a yellow/triangle exclamation point icon and if I ignore the warning to resolve differences, which either don't let me out of the modal dialog box , or it will just print single-sided anyway.

    I can't find someone else complain that duplex printing legal size does not work, it seems as it should be, but I am at a loss of the configuration of the printer to make it work.  Any ideas?  Success stories?

    I use the latest firmware (FDP1CN1416AR, patch, version 0) and the driver (just downloaded, can't figure out how to get the actual number of installed version)

    Thank you.

    Hello

    The duplex accessory does not support Legal paper size, it is an expected behavior.

    You can perform manual duplex printing using Pages of print options to print the odd pages only, then replace the printed sheets and send other pages even only... the Pages of print options print job is under print options > Layout > advanced.

    You can find the printer specifications below, check the duplexer column according to the specifications of paper output > paper sizes supported:

    http://support.HP.com/us-en/document/c04085902
